Tapering off drug or alcohol use can help considerably to reduce withdrawal symptoms, but for many individuals, especially those that abuse highly addictive drugs for a prolonged period of time, it simply may not be possible to do that. The alcohol or drug addiction may have progressed too far and the compulsion to use a drug or alcohol has become too powerful. In such situations, an alcohol or drug detox facility is the most effective route to handling the withdrawal process. Most drug and alcohol rehab centers offer you a medical detox to minimize withdrawal symptoms that are brought on by the abrupt discontinuation of drug or alcohol use so that the sometimes unpleasant withdrawal process can be made more pleasant for the patient. Discontinuing the use of addictive drugs and alcohol utilizing the cold turkey method is not encouraged due to the fact it can occasionally bring about life-threatening withdrawal symptoms, such as seizures.

Some of the symptoms of drug and alcohol addiction include poor school or work attendance and performance, unkempt physical appearance, changes in eating habits, changes in sleep pattern, isolating from friends and family, missing work or school, money troubles, deteriorating family relations, withdrawal symptoms when the drug or alcohol is not obtainable, cravings and the need to get hold of the drug or alcohol despite the consequences including but not limited to lying and stealing to get it. If any of these addiction signs are apparent in yourself or someone close to you, it is very probable that you have an addiction problem and would benefit significantly from the qualified services of a drug and alcohol rehab program to recover from it.
